Transfer pricing concerns the prices and conditions applied in transactions between related parties — typically an Albanian company and its foreign parent, affiliates or shareholders. Albanian rules follow the arm's length principle: where the conditions of a controlled transaction differ from those independent parties would have agreed, the tax administration may review and adjust the taxable result.

Transfer pricing sits at the intersection of law, tax and economics. The economic analysis matters, but the legal framework — the contracts, the allocation of functions and risks, and the consistency between what is written and what actually happens — often determines how defensible the position is.
Adjustments may result in additional tax and penalties, and cross-border adjustments can create double taxation within the group. Documentation prepared in advance and aligned with the intercompany agreements is generally easier to defend than material assembled under audit pressure.
